M-Audio Axiom Pro 49 class-compliant device on macOS , meaning it does not require exclusive drivers to function as a basic MIDI controller. You can simply plug it into your Mac via USB, and it should be recognized automatically by modern operating systems like macOS Sonoma, Ventura, and Sequoia.
